Public Notice for Comment from the Upshur-Buckhannon Health Department – At a meeting held on March 20, 2024, the Upshur-Buckhannon Board of Health voted to adopt a proposed rule entitled “Upshur-Buckhannon Health Department Fees for Permits and Services”.  The proposed Rule establishes fees for environmental permits and services.  The Upshur-Buckhannon Health Department is seeking approval of this newly proposed Rule by the Appointing Authorities of the Board of Health.  Citizens wishing to obtain a copy of the proposed Rule can contact the Upshur-Buckhannon Health Department at 15 North Locust Street, Buckhannon, WV, or 304-472-2810.  The proposed Rule is available for review at the Upshur-Buckhannon Health Department from 8:30 a.m. to 4:30 p.m. Monday through Friday, except for legal holidays.  Comments must be received no later than the close of business, 4:30 p.m. on April 26, 2024.  All comments must be in writing to be considered by the Upshur-Buckhannon Board of Health.

CALEA Accreditation Public Comment Sought -The Buckhannon Police Department is a CALEA Accredited Agency. This post has to do with maintaining that accreditation. CALEA maintains an access portal for comment and feedback about candidate agencies seeking initial accreditation and reaccreditation status. The overall intent of the accreditation process is to provide the participating agency with information to support continuous improvement and foster the pursuit of professional excellence. Access to the comment portal is provided as an opportunity for comments, commendations, and other information regarding the agency’s quality of service or other information relevant to the accreditation process.  IMPORTANT: CALEA is not an investigatory body; subsequently, the public portal should not be used to submit information for such purposes. Additionally, there will be no response other than acknowledgment of submissions; however, the information will be considered in context to its relevancy to compliance with standards and the tenets of CALEA® Accreditation.  Access to the CALEA Accreditation Public Comment Portal can be found using this link: https://cimrs2.calea.org/1006
